Story | VELVET TOILET TISSUE: CREATING A NEW BRAND How do you replace one of the nations best-loved brand names on a low-interest category product without losing brand share? Roose solved this problem for SCA Hygiene by creating an even more powerful brand icon. The amusing lady featured is a snobbish suburban busybody for whom Velvet toilet tissue is the height of luxury and sophistication. And the consumers love her. In fact, since Kleenex was dropped from the Velvet advertising, far from declining, market share has actually increased. |
